Bacon-Wrapped Dates with Goat Cheese: The Perfect Sweet and Savory Appetizer

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 8 servings

Description

Sweet Medjool dates stuffed with creamy goat cheese, wrapped in crispy turkey bacon, and baked until perfectly caramelized. This easy appetizer balances sweet and savory flavors and works beautifully for parties, holidays, or casual gatherings.


Ingredients

8 slices turkey bacon, cut in half

16 Medjool dates, pitted

4 ounces goat cheese

16 toothpicks


Instructions

1. Preheat the oven to 350°F.

2. Cut a slit lengthwise in each date, leaving one side attached, and remove the pit if needed.

3. Fill each date with a small spoonful of goat cheese, then gently press it closed.

4. Wrap each stuffed date with a half slice of turkey bacon and secure it with a toothpick.

5. Place the dates on a rimmed baking sheet, spacing them evenly apart.

6. Bake for 10 minutes, then turn each date onto one side.

7. Bake for 5 to 8 minutes more, until the turkey bacon begins to brown.

8. Turn the dates to the other side and continue baking until the outside is browned and the dates are warmed through.

9.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ate and let them rest for 5 minutes before serving.

Notes

Use soft Medjool dates for best results.

Allow the dates to rest briefly after baking so the filling sets slightly.

For extra flavor, try adding a toasted almond or a light drizzle of maple syrup before baking.
